Tesla is gearing up for its much-awaited debut in India! After clearing the final hurdles, the Elon Musk-owned electric car giant is set to open its doors soon. Reports suggest that the company is prepping to launch its retail showroom in Mumbai's Bandra Kurla Complex (BKC), with the space expected to span around 5,000 square feet. The exact opening date remains under wraps for now.
In addition to the new showroom, Tesla has posted job listings for 13 mid-level roles, including store and customer relationship managers, indicating it's all systems go.
Tesla’s plans for India have been on the cards since 2022, but challenges such as high import duties, regulatory roadblocks, and limited EV infrastructure had stalled progress. However, with the government now rolling out EV-friendly policies, the stage is finally set for the brand's entry into India’s rapidly growing electric vehicle market.
The premium EV segment is expected to be Tesla's starting point in India, with prices for its cars pegged at around ₹21 lakh ($25,000). The popular Model 3 could retail for ₹60 lakh, while the high-end Model X might see a price tag of up to ₹2 crore, depending on import duties and government incentives.
In addition to Mumbai, Tesla is also eyeing a store opening in New Delhi's Aerocity.
